Chapter 609: Chapter 305: The Lady’s Death

Outside Giant Tomb Island.

Li An had been investigating the nearby sea for a long time, and with no increase in the number of "exploration stone mirrors" around nor any movement, he finally felt reassured.

After all, too many people in the Exotic Realm were searching for Lady Yi now, the Yi Clan, the Gong Clan, and even others... If Lady Yi were already found, wouldn’t his return now be like walking into a trap?

Li An was quite fortunate; during the battle for the Mysterious Dao Mark, Giant Tomb Island had sunk, and Lady Yi was awakened and led the island to hide and escape. Otherwise, the island would have been too easy to find. 𝓯𝓻𝒆𝙚𝒘𝓮𝙗𝓷𝒐𝓿𝙚𝒍.𝙘𝓸𝙢

First, Li An operated his Demon Skill outside the island, absorbing all traces of Anomalous Qi dispersed into the seawater by Giant Tomb Island to prevent detection by the stone mirrors on the sea surface. Then he landed on the island.

Many years had passed, and Giant Tomb Island was now covered in seaweed and coral, with schools of Spirit Fish roaming. Li An searched for a long time before finding the entrance and entering the tomb passage.

He opened the passage and entered; this time, he didn’t hear Lady Yi’s familiar voice. Li An called out, "Lady? I’m back —"

He walked toward the bronze cornered gold coffin and pushed it open, only to see Lady Yi inside, her eyes closed, face pale, with a hint of decay, as if she had been dead for years!

Could it be that Lady Yi met with an accident and had died?

Li An’s heart stirred, but he was very cautious, displaying an immensely pained expression, shouting, "Lady!"

He then lunged into the coffin, cradled Lady Yi’s slightly odorous body, eyes filled with concern, hurriedly using his Demon Skill to transfer a lot of alien power into her body, but Lady Yi’s body remained motionless.

"Lady, I have contacted your descendant Yi Lingwei and had her build the Immortal Attraction Platform, just waiting for your body to reconstruct successfully so you can become an immortal, and we can stay together forever. But who knew, you encountered something unexpected and left first?"

"What should I do, what should I do!"

He cried out repeatedly.

But Lady Yi showed no signs of movement; indeed, she was dead.

Li An sighed long and silent for a time, then closed the coffin and waited beside it.

"We were spouses, and now you’ve gone ahead, I shall guard your spirit for three years —"

Li An murmured softly, and true to his word, took some white robes from his Storage Ring to wear, as if mourning for Lady Yi.

He really guarded her for three full years!

In these three years, Li An never left. Once the time was up, he removed the white robes, bowed before the coffin, and said, "Lady, we were spouses once. Unfortunately, we do not share the destiny of being immortals together, and I must leave now."

With that, he opened the coffin and removed all the jewelry from Lady Yi’s body, like a grave robber.

These items were rare treasures.

After he stuffed the treasures into his bosom, he carefully arranged Lady Yi’s clothes, closed the coffin, sighed again, and turned to leave.

He opened the door of the tomb room, ready to leave.

The door slowly rose, and Li An deliberately showed a hint of relief, but at that moment, a chilling wind suddenly rushed forth. Li An’s whole body went numb with fright, and he couldn’t utter a word —

All his Storage Bags, Storage Rings, and even his clothes were stripped away by a mysterious force.

Lady Yi’s Primordial Spirit had appeared behind Li An at some point; she rummaged through many Storage Bags and Rings, finally taking the teapot lid from one of Li An’s rings, and let out a long sigh of relief.

"Lady, y-you’re not dead?!..."

Li An opened his mouth in shock.

"Humph, you wish I were dead, don’t you?"

With a wave of her hand, Lady Yi had Li An regain control of his stiff body. He quickly turned around and asked, "Why did you do this, Lady?"

Lady Yi’s Primordial Spirit returned to the bronze cornered gold coffin with the lid, and her voice came from within, "You dead man, you left for so many years, who knows if you found another sweetheart outside or changed your heart? Since I am committed to joining the Immortal Dao with you, I needed to see if you were sincerely committed, only then could I truly entrust my life to you."

"Humph, at least you had some decency to mourn me for three years."

"But why did you steal my jewelry when you were about to leave?"

Li An’s face immediately showed a moment of embarrassment.

Actually, he had guessed it all along; Lady Yi was clearly worried that if he had the teapot lid, he might harm her, so she devised this plan to take the lid first.

After all, to her, Li An was just an ant she could crush at will, but with the lid, he could fight desperately against her.

Even though Li An had a fetus she planted within him, and his Primordial Spirit was under her control, she was still uneasy!

This woman indeed had the cunning of someone who once stirred storms among the eleven heavens.

Moreover, Li An hadn’t expected her to hide at the tomb entrance.

Li An had only guessed that Lady Yi couldn’t die so easily, hiding in the dark all along.

If Li An had any ill intentions, he would certainly act upon her body, as she had cleverly staged a decoy, disguising her Primordial Spirit skillfully.
